python中使用.py配置文件 一、格式:
创建一个config.py文件
在文件中加配置:
DEBUG=True dm_connect = { \"dm_host\":\"127.0.0.1\", \"dm_name\":\"dbname\", \"dm_user\":\"dbuser\", \"dm_passwd\":\"dbpawd\", \"dm_port\":50000 }
#知识点:
Python中的中括号[]:
代表list列表数据类型,列表是一种可变序列。创建方法既简单又特别。
像下面一样:
>>> list(\'python\') [\'p\', \'y\', \'t\', \'h\', \'o\', \'n\']
Python中的花括号{}:
代表dict字典数据类型,字典是Python中唯一内建的映射类型。字典中的值没有特殊的顺序,但都是存储在一个特定的键(key)下。键可以是数字、字符串甚至是元组。冒号\’:‘分开键和值,逗号\’,\’隔开组。用大括号创建的方法如下:
>>> dic={\'jone\':\'boy\',\'Lily\':\'girl\'} >>> dic {\'Lili\': \'girl\', \'jone\': \'boy\'} >>>
二、导入
步骤:在python程序的主文件中导入config.py文件
import config def get_dm_connect(): host = config.dm_connect[\"dm_host\"] user = config.dm_connect[\"dm_user\"] passwd = config.dm_connect[\"dm_passwd\"] db = config.dm_connect[\"dm_name\"] port = config.dm_connect[\"dm_port\"] dm_conn = pymysql.connect(host=host, user=user, passwd=passwd, db=db, port=port, cursorclass=pymysql.cursors.DictCursor, charset=\'utf8\') dm_cursor = dm_conn.cursor() return dm_conn, dm_cursor
© 版权声明
THE END
暂无评论内容